Berkeley critiqued what aspect of Newton's work?

  • Gravity

  • Calculus

  • Absolute space and time

  • Optics

Answer

Absolutely. Here's a concise explanation: Absolute space and time were concepts introduced by Isaac Newton in his theory of universal gravitation. However, these concepts were not without their critics, and one prominent critique came from the philosopher George Berkeley. Berkeley argued that absolute space and time were not real, but rather were simply abstract ideas created by humans in order to make sense of the world around them.
